Subject: Memtrace cut-over complete

Team,

Cut-over to Memtrace v2 for GPU memory profiling finished last night. Old v1 agents are disabled; any tickets referencing v1 dashboards should be closed as resolved-by-migration. Sampling overhead is now under 2% and allocation traces include kernel names. Known gap: profiles older than 30 days were not migrated. Point customers at the v2 docs for setup questions. For reference when troubleshooting, the agent now runs with the following configuration.

settings of bagaf-bawip:
[aldax]
port = 5000
region = south-4
host = aldax.brasklabs.corp
team = brivan
timeout_ms = 2000
retries = 2

## Further reading

In Q3 the Brightpenny payroll export moved from fixed-width records to the newer column-delimited format, so older parsers in the Tallyworks repo will reject current files. If you're touching anything downstream of the export job, read the migration notes first — they cover field renames, the new checksum footer, and rollback steps. The notes are maintained on our internal page:

dashboard of bagep-taguf = https://vault.nelvrodata.internal/ticket

## Tuning

Gating for Bramblefort canaries is intentionally conservative: a canary only advances when error-rate, latency, and saturation checks all pass for the full observation window. Loosening any single threshold without adjusting the window invites false promotions, so change them together and note it in the sync minutes. The current gating constants are listed here.

tuning table, kagag-yahip:
RATE_LIMITS = {
    "druath": 1,
    "wenwyn": 5,
    "ulaael": 2,
    "holath": 5,
}

**Action Item 4: Enforce soft-delete filtering on the orders table**

The Carnaby incident showed two reporting queries ignoring the deleted_at flag, double-counting refunded orders. We will add a mandatory view layer and lint rule before next sprint. The proposed schema change and migration plan are written up here:

runbook for tagug-hafog: https://jira.lumiclabs.internal/projects/pages/pages/9773c0d8